Embrace the Great Outdoors: 10 Hiking Spots for National Trails Day
National Trails Day is the perfect occasion to lace up your hiking boots and immerse yourself in the natural beauty of the United States. Explore these ten remarkable hiking spots, each offering unique landscapes and outdoor experiences for hikers of all skill levels.
1. Appalachian Trail, Eastern United States
- Length: Over 2,100 miles
- Highlights: Traverse the iconic Appalachian Trail, passing through diverse terrains, charming communities, and pristine wilderness.
2. Pacific Crest Trail, West Coast
- Length: Approximately 2,650 miles
- Highlights: Hike through the rugged beauty of the Pacific Crest Trail, taking you from Mexico to Canada along the western U.S. border.
3. Zion National Park, Utah
- Trails: Explore a variety of trails, including the famous Angels Landing and The Narrows.
4. Great Smoky Mountains National Park, Tennessee and North Carolina
- Trails: Discover scenic routes like Clingmans Dome and Alum Cave Trail.
5. Glacier National Park, Montana
- Trails: Experience the stunning beauty of Highline Trail and Grinnell Glacier Trail.
6. Acadia National Park, Maine
- Trails: Explore the coastal beauty of Acadia on trails like Jordan Pond Path and Cadillac Mountain South Ridge Trail.
7. Yosemite National Park, California
- Trails: Hike iconic routes like Half Dome and Mist Trail to witness Yosemite’s breathtaking landscapes.
8. Rocky Mountain National Park, Colorado
- Trails: Encounter high-altitude beauty on trails such as Sky Pond and Bear Lake Loop.
9. Shenandoah National Park, Virginia
- Trails: Experience the Appalachian beauty of Shenandoah on trails like Old Rag Mountain and Hawksbill Summit.
10. Olympic National Park, Washington
- Trails: Hike through diverse ecosystems on trails like Hurricane Ridge and Hoh Rainforest.
Essential Tips
- Safety: Always prioritize safety while hiking, including carrying essential gear, staying hydrated, and knowing your limits.
- Leave No Trace: Follow Leave No Trace principles to preserve the beauty of these natural areas.
- Check Local Regulations: Be aware of any trail-specific regulations or permit requirements.
